Jai Opetaia has had his first fight of 2026 confirmed for the cruiserweight world champion from Australia and it is big news.
He remains one of Australia’s best fighters and has now signed with Turki Alalshikh and Dana White’s Zuffa Boxing and TKO organization.
He is the biggest signing they have made so far.
He will fight on Paramount Plus next up and here’s the confirmation of all details we know now:
- Jai Opetaia the undefeated IBF, The Ring, and lineal cruiserweight world champion from Australia is confirmed for the main event of Zuffa Boxing 04 (#ZuffaBoxing04).
- Date: March 8, 2026 (a Sunday; likely 9 PM ET start based on prior Zuffa events).
- Venue: Meta APEX arena in Las Vegas, Nevada (same as Zuffa’s earlier shows).
- Broadcast: Live on Paramount+.This marks Opetaia’s Zuffa Boxing debut and his first fight in the U.S.
- He will defend his cruiserweight titles (opponent TBA, though speculation points to potential unification vs. WBC champ Noel Mikaelian later or in follow-ups).
- Zuffa Boxing (the boxing arm tied to UFC/TKO/Dana White) signed Opetaia recently as a major addition, allowing belt defenses despite their initial stance on sanctioning bodies.
